We have been testing D365 PU21 and PU23, and have been very impressed with the Accounting Source Explorer. However, on our cloud Production instance of D365FO EE 8.1 PU23, if anyone goes General Ledger > Accounting Source Explorer, then picks any of the "Financial Dimension Set" picklist (such as Main-Project or "All"), we all get is:

"Cannot edit a record in Accounting source explorer (AccountingSourceExplorerTmp). An update conflict occurred due to another user process deleting the record or changing one or more fields in the record."

No dimensions are shown, and then we're in Hotel California trying to get out of that page, that continues to complain it can't move due to lack of needed data. Further, if we'd picked "All", none of those are present (whereas on our test system, all our dimensions show up).

Any ideas how we clear that error condition?

    For us, some time periods would display data and others would not. We chased it down to being an issue when journal entries crossed companies and there are multiple journal lines per voucher with “Customer” AccountType/OffsetAccountType. Through debugging we found that the MS code in updateCustPartyNumberPartyName() method needs to be reworked.

    Working with MS they finally acknowledged this error and opened Issue 292933. The planned fix is expected to be included in version 10.0.2 and no info on if/when it would be backported to 8.1.3.
